If interested with ! Latest CMake and MySQL ported to HP-UX B.11.31 IA64
Dear everyone,
If interested with ! Latest CMake and MySQL ported to HP-UX B.11.31 IA64. You will find relevant information at http://vouters.dyndns.org/tima/HP-UX-IA64-MySQL-Building_and_Installing_MySQL_on_HP-UX.html
Note that this MySQL port has been built without OpenSSL support. If willing OpenSSL you will have to have SSL libraries and C headers installed on your HP-UX system.. You can on MySQL CMake command -DSSL_INCLUDE_DIRS="/path/to" ,-DSSL_DEFINES='-Ditem1 "-Ditem2=value2"' and -DSSL_LIBRARIES="-L/path/to -lssl -lcrypto"..
If your port does not work as you expect it, you may study the CMakeLists.txt in the various MySQL subdirectories.
A last item: if cd /usr/local/mysql/mysql-test; perl mysql-test-run.pl returns you the documented error, you may check with kctune and ulimit -a what your HP-UX processes are allowed to.
In the hope this will interest some of you forward looking to install or upgrade their MySQL databases to latest version.
